# Summary of the EAT Healthy Foods from Local Farmers Act (HR 6697) **What the Bill Would Do** This bill, sponsored by Representative Kim Schrier (D-WA), is designed to support local food systems and help Americans access fresh produce from nearby farms. While specific details aren't publicly available yet, the bill's title suggests it aims to make it easier for people to buy healthy foods directly from local farmers, potentially through mechanisms like expanding farmers' markets, improving farm-to-consumer programs, or increasing federal support for local agricultural initiatives. **Who It Affects** The bill would primarily benefit local farmers, consumers looking for fresh produce, and potentially communities with limited access to grocery stores. It could also impact federal agricultural policy and funding priorities. **Current Status** HR 6697 is currently in committee, meaning it has been introduced but hasn't yet been debated or voted on by the full House of Representatives.
Bills at this stage often undergo review, discussion, and potential modifications before moving forward. *Note: Full legislative details are limited in available sources. For complete information about specific provisions and funding mechanisms, check Congress.gov or the bill's official text.*.
